titleOfInvention Venting assembly for the cultivation of microorganisms from body fluid
abstract An improved apparatus and method for the collection, cultivation and identification of microorganisms obtained from body fluids is disclosed. The apparatus includes an evacuated tube containing a culture medium, an inert gaseous atmosphere and a vent-cap assembly. The tube containing the culture medium is fitted with a stopper for introduction of body fluid by means of a cannula and after growth of the organisms, transfer of the cultured medium is completed for sub-culturing or identification procedures.
